The workflow rewards preparation
The most important practical lesson is to prepare before opening the flashing screen. I would first identify the exact BMW engine and control-unit configuration, confirm that the intended tune matches the car’s hardware, and make sure the battery is in a healthy state. A phone with plenty of charge is not enough if the vehicle’s voltage becomes unstable during programming.
I would also avoid treating the first attempt as a quick experiment before a commute. A flash is better planned when the car can remain stationary and undisturbed. Interruptions, a loose connection, a sleeping phone, or someone needing the vehicle halfway through the process are all avoidable sources of stress. This is one of the less obvious differences between a tuning app and a normal automotive utility: the consequences of a careless session can be much more serious than a failed scan.
After installation, I would keep the original configuration and any relevant vehicle notes accessible. That makes it easier to understand what changed and gives you a reference point if you need to return to a previous setup. I would also record the car’s existing symptoms before tuning. If it already has hesitation, warning lights, unusual temperatures, or inconsistent boost behavior, flashing software first makes troubleshooting harder because you have changed the baseline.
The best results come from treating the flash as a controlled maintenance procedure, not as a one-tap performance upgrade. That mindset is more valuable than any individual menu option because it reduces the chance of blaming the software for a mechanical problem that was already present.

Three details that deserve more attention than the store summary
First, the power supply deserves the same attention as the app connection. Many beginners focus on whether the phone sees the car and forget that programming is a sustained electrical task. I would use a properly suitable battery-support setup when appropriate for the vehicle and procedure, rather than relying on an old battery because the engine started normally that morning. A weak battery can be fine for starting yet unsuitable for a long electronic session.
Second, map selection should follow hardware and fuel rather than ambition. A tune that looks attractive on paper may not be appropriate for a car with different intake, exhaust, turbocharger, cooling, or fuel conditions. The trade-off is straightforward: more aggressive software can demand more from the engine and supporting systems. I would choose the calibration that fits the whole vehicle, not the one with the most impressive description.
Third, reverting to an earlier configuration is not the same as undoing every physical consequence of a tune. If a modification has exposed an existing weakness or caused excessive stress, returning to previous software may not instantly restore the car’s condition. I would inspect the vehicle and investigate symptoms rather than assuming a software change has erased the problem.
A fourth useful habit is to separate software troubleshooting from hardware troubleshooting. If the car develops an issue after a flash, I would avoid immediately changing the map again, replacing unrelated parts, and updating the phone all at once. Keeping the process controlled makes it easier to identify whether the problem is connection-related, calibration-related, or mechanical.

What should I do before flashing a map with MHD Flasher?
Before starting a flash, confirm that your BMW meets the supported requirements and that the selected map matches its engine, fuel, modifications, and intended use. Charge or connect a suitable battery support unit, close unnecessary applications, use a reliable adapter and cable, and avoid moving or disconnecting the phone during the process. It is also wise to save the original software and understand local warranty, emissions, and road-use regulations.
